Since Abby is still a puppy, she is not biting out of aggression, she is doing it to play. The most common reason for biting a human during play is because we allow puppies to see our hands as toys or we tease them with our hands. So the first step is to not play with her using your hands. Instead, always use a toy. Play fetch, tug, squeak things, etc. If she tries to bite you when you are not playing with her, tap her on the nose or squirt her with a water bottle and tell her no. Remember that she may be trying to get your attention. So wait a few minutes after reprimanding her, then play with her.
